Dubai International Airport has achieved a remarkable milestone by becoming the world’s busiest airport for international traffic in 2025. With over 95 million passengers handled last year, this significant achievement underscores Dubai’s prominence in global aviation.
Key Factors Behind Dubai International Airport’s Success
- Strategic Location: Positioned as a major international hub connecting various continents.
- Advanced Infrastructure: Continuous upgrades and expansions to accommodate growing passenger volumes.
- Passenger Services: Focus on providing seamless and efficient travel experiences.
Sheikh Mohammed, the Ruler of Dubai, described the airport as the “lifeblood of Dubai,” highlighting its essential role in the city’s growth and global connectivity. This status not only enhances Dubai’s reputation as a major travel and business center but also serves as a catalyst for economic and tourism growth in the region.
